Question 5. If commuting times are normally distributed with mean 25.4 minutes, and standard deviation is 12.1 minutes.

A- What is the probability that a commuting time is shorter than 26.0 minutes. Calculate by hand and by R.

B- What is the probability that a commuting time is longer than 35 minutes. Calculate by hand and by R, and attach the R code and the result in your homework.

" PLEASE PASTE THE R STUDIOS CODE USED FOR ANSWERING BOTH QUESTION"

Explanation / Answer

a) mean = 25.4, s = 12.1, x = 26
P(X < 26) = P(Z < (X-mean)/s) = P(Z < (26-25.4)/12.1) = P(Z < 0.04959) = 0.5198

R code:
pnorm(26, 25.4, 12.1,lower.tail = TRUE)
[1] 0.5197742

b) P(X > 35) = P(Z > (X-mean)/s) = P(Z > (35-25.4)/12.1) = P(Z > 0.79339) = 0.2138

R code:
pnorm(35, 25.4, 12.1,lower.tail = FALSE)
[1] 0.2137758
